Common questions about physical penetration testing engagements
Physical penetration testing is an authorized attempt to bypass a facility's physical security controls, such as locks, badge readers, doors, and reception procedures, to identify exploitable weaknesses. Testers use techniques like lock bypass, badge cloning, and tailgating under documented rules of engagement, then report every finding with remediation guidance.

A vulnerability assessment identifies and documents weaknesses without exploiting them, while a penetration test actively attempts to exploit those weaknesses to prove real-world impact. An assessment tells you what could go wrong; a penetration test demonstrates what an attacker can actually accomplish against your controls and people.
During a physical penetration test, authorized operatives attempt to gain entry to your facility using reconnaissance, tailgating, lock bypass, badge cloning, and pretexting, all within documented rules of engagement. Every attempt is recorded as evidence, and findings are delivered in a report with prioritized remediation steps.

Social Engineering Testing
Human-focused attack simulations that support and extend physical intrusion testing
Pretexting & Impersonation
Operatives pose as IT support, vendors, auditors, or other trusted roles to test whether employees follow identity verification protocols and resist unauthorized information disclosure or access requests.
Email Phishing Campaigns
Targeted phishing scenarios including standard phishing, spear phishing, whaling, clone phishing, and business email compromise, crafted with realistic pretexts and organizational context from prior reconnaissance.
Vishing (Voice Phishing)
Phone-based social engineering tests that assess how employees handle calls requesting credentials, access codes, or sensitive information from apparent authority figures, IT staff, or external parties.
Smishing (SMS Phishing)
Text message attack simulations targeting mobile devices, including link-based lures, urgent pretexts, and credential harvesting pages, to evaluate mobile security awareness across your workforce.
OSINT Reconnaissance
Open-source intelligence gathering to map your organization's publicly accessible attack surface: the same data adversaries collect before launching targeted social engineering and physical intrusion campaigns.
